Etude, 1930. soft. Good. -ORIGINAL EDITION- Publisher-Printing Location:Theodore Presser Co. Philadelphia, PA Date and Numbering: Etude August 1930 Volume XLVIII, No. 8 Size and Page Count: 10.5"" X 13.5"" Tall, approx. 70 pages Condition: Good, binding good, cover and first 3 leaves have a small tear at edge
Illustrations Information: Front cover pictures a little girl at the piano ----An excellent opportunity for the collector, researcher or historian---- Articles and Information: World of Music Editorials A Little More Beethoven, Please Scale Charts Seeing Music As a Whole Left Hand Difficulties and many more articles!!! Music Pieces include the following sheet music: Jack and Jill Water Sprites Naivete To a Vanishing Race Mr. Ming Dance of the Jesters Chimes of St. Cecilia Eventide
The Clockwork Doll Also: 2 music pieces in Modern Master Works, 7 pieces in Outstanding Vocal and Instrumental Novelties, and 7 pieces in Delightful Pieces for the Juvenile Home!

The Franklin Bookstore began in 1996 by Robert & Ruth Lynn in Humboldt, Tennessee. Retiring from the Navy and a business career and always a history buff, Robert and Ruth opened the business of selling and dealing with rare books, magazines and newspapers. Many items were acquired from other rare books dealers from across the country. The Franklin Bookstore continues with his offspring mindful to keep the high ethical business examples that Dad established. We feel honored to be associated with such a virtual history of the printed word, inherently beautiful and fascinating artifacts of our cultural past. Every item we offer is guaranteed to be absolutely genuine and as described. A large part of the inventory is periodicals that date from the Revolutionary War to World War II and into the 21 century.
